Web 應用清單成員參考
此頁面列出了 Web 應用清單成員在 Web 上使用的參考資訊。
- background_color
background_color清單成員用於指定 Web 應用程式的初始背景顏色。在應用程式樣式表載入之前,此顏色會顯示在應用程式視窗中。- categories
categories清單成員允許您為 Web 應用程式指定一個或多個分類。這些類別可幫助使用者在應用商店中發現您的應用。- description
description清單成員用於解釋 Web 應用程式的核心功能或用途。在應用商店中檢視時,此文字可幫助使用者瞭解您應用的用途。- display
display清單成員用於指定 Web 應用程式的首選顯示模式。顯示模式決定了在作業系統上下文中啟動應用程式時向用戶顯示的瀏覽器 UI 的多少。您可以選擇顯示完整的瀏覽器介面或隱藏它,以提供更類似應用程式的體驗。- display_override
display成員用於確定開發者對網站的首選顯示模式。它遵循一個流程,即如果請求的模式不受支援,瀏覽器將回退到下一個顯示模式。在某些高階用例中,此回退過程可能不足夠。- file_handlers
file_handlers成員指定一個物件陣列,這些物件表示已安裝的漸進式 Web 應用程式 (PWA) 可以處理的檔案型別。- icons
icons清單成員用於指定一個或多個影像檔案,這些檔案定義了代表您的 Web 應用程式的圖示。- id
id清單成員用於為您的 Web 應用程式指定一個唯一識別符號。- launch_handler
launch_handler成員定義了控制 Web 應用程式啟動的值。目前它只能包含一個值:client_mode,它指定了應用程式啟動時應載入的上下文。例如,在包含該應用程式例項的現有 Web 應用程式客戶端中,或在新 Web 應用程式客戶端中。這為未來定義更多launch_handler值留下了空間。- name
name清單成員用於指定 Web 應用程式的全名,通常會顯示給使用者,例如在應用程式列表中或作為應用程式圖示的標籤。- note_taking
note_taking成員將 Web 應用程式標識為筆記應用程式,並定義相關資訊,例如指向用於建立新筆記功能的 URL。這使得作業系統能夠整合應用程式的筆記功能,例如在應用程式的上下文選單中包含“新建筆記”選項,或將該應用程式作為在其他應用程式中建立筆記的選項。- orientation
orientation清單成員用於指定 Web 應用程式的預設方向。它定義了應用程式在啟動和使用期間相對於裝置螢幕方向的顯示方式,尤其是在支援多種方向的裝置上。prefer_related_applications清單成員用於向瀏覽器提供一個提示,告知瀏覽器是否應優先安裝related_applications清單成員中指定的原生應用程式,而不是您的 Web 應用程式。- protocol_handlers
protocol_handlers成員指定一個物件陣列,這些物件是此 Web 應用程式可以註冊和處理的協議。協議處理程式會在作業系統的應用程式首選項中註冊應用程式;此註冊會將特定應用程式與給定的協議方案相關聯。例如,當網頁中使用mailto://協議處理程式時,已註冊的電子郵件應用程式會開啟。related_applications清單成員用於指定一個或多個與您的 Web 應用程式相關的應用程式。這些應用程式可能是特定於平臺的應用程式或漸進式 Web 應用程式。- scope
scope清單成員用於指定包含您的 Web 應用程式頁面和子目錄的頂級 URL 路徑。當用戶安裝和使用您的 Web 應用程式時,在作用域內的頁面會提供類似應用程式的介面。當用戶導航到應用程式作用域之外的頁面時,他們仍然會體驗到類似應用程式的介面,但瀏覽器會顯示 URL 欄等 UI 元素來指示上下文的變化。- scope_extensions
scope_extensions清單成員用於將 Web 應用程式的作用域擴充套件到包含其他來源。這允許多個域名被呈現為單個 Web 應用程式。- screenshots
screenshots清單成員允許您指定一個或多個展示您 Web 應用程式的影像。這些影像可幫助使用者在應用商店中預覽您 Web 應用程式的介面和功能。- serviceworker
serviceworker成員指定一個即時(JIT)安裝和註冊的服務工作執行緒,用於執行基於 Web 的支付應用程式,為商家網站上指定的支付方式提供支付機制。有關更多詳細資訊,請參閱Payment Handler API。share_target清單成員允許已安裝的漸進式 Web 應用程式(PWA)在系統的共享對話方塊中註冊為共享目標。- short_name
short_name清單成員用於指定 Web 應用程式的簡稱,當完整的name對可用空間來說太長時,可以使用此簡稱。- shortcuts
shortcuts清單成員用於指定指向 Web 應用程式內重要任務或頁面的連結。瀏覽器可以使用此資訊建立上下文選單,通常在使用者與 Web 應用程式圖示互動時顯示。- start_url
start_url清單成員用於指定當使用者啟動 Web 應用程式時應開啟的 URL,例如在裝置主螢幕或應用程式列表中點選應用程式圖示時。- theme_color
theme_color成員用於指定 Web 應用程式使用者介面的預設顏色。此顏色可能應用於各種瀏覽器 UI 元素,例如工具欄、位址列和狀態列。在任務切換器或應用程式新增到主螢幕等上下文中尤其明顯。